Description

A Day in the Life of a Veterinarian follows a veterinarian as she goes through a day at a local animal clinic, greeting pets and their owners, checking their health, and giving treatments. The story shows the vet doing routine exams, giving vaccines, treating minor injuries, and talking with pet owners about care. Readers also see the clinic staff and a variety of animal patients, from dogs and cats to small mammals, illustrating the daily tasks involved in veterinary practice.
